April 7, 201016 yr Author Beautiful stuff!! Many thanks.Cheers,FritzP.S. Sky, did you remove the ventral fin from your aircraft? How do you do that? Best, FFritz: Sky is using the float model (I used the amphibian, which have the ventral fin).So, if you want to use the float model for the textures, simply do the process (described in the readme file) with the float version instead of the amphibian.The exterior textures are all the same - wether they're used with the wheel, float, amphib, ski or tundra versions. It's just a matter of which folder (model) you're using :( Gunnar v.d.
